The Big Bands are Back!

Classic big band music returns to Birch Creek Music Performance Center Wednesdays through Saturdays, July 21 through August 14.

Musicians from New York to Las Vegas and places in between join the Birch Creek Academy Band for one of their favorite gigs: concerts in the historic Dutton Barn just outside Egg Harbor.

Jeff Campbell returns to Birch Creek for his 22nd season, recruiting the world-class professionals who teach and perform at Birch Creek.

On Friday, July 23 a section of the barn will be cleared for concertgoers to dance to their favorite hits from the big bands of Count Basie, Duke Ellington, and Glenn Miller. “The Big Bands Are Back” on Saturday, July 24 features the Academy Band performing music selected from the works of jazz greats such Artie Shaw, Frank Foster, and Bennie Moten.

The second week of big band jazz concerts will feature “Jazz & The Great American Big Band” on July 28 and 31, and “Big Bands Play the American Popular Song” on July 29 and 30. All concerts begin at 8 pm.
